* Full Time tuition is per semester, with each semester ranging from 12–18 credits.
** Board covers two meals per instructional day.
† First-semester supplies for culinary arts students include culinary tool kit, textbooks, and uniforms.
†† First-semester supplies for baking and pastry arts students include baking & pastry tool kit, textbooks, and uniforms.
‡ Fourth-semester supplies for culinary arts students.
‡‡ Fourth-semester supplies for baking and pastry arts students.
§ Students who demonstrate a need for extra work in math and writing—determined by an assessment test—will need to pay an additional $50 registration fee, $50 for a writing book and/or $50 for a math book, $252 board, and $400–$590 in residence hall charges for the additional three weeks spent in the first semester at the Institute.
+ Includes charges such as student activity and exam fees, as well as secondary student accident insurance.
** The base charge for the Food, Wine, and (Agri)culture trip is included in tuition. Students who take the course outside the U.S. will be subject to an additional charge.

Residence Hall Rates
Rates per semester are as follows:
Single-occupancy $3,570–$3,635
Double-occupancy room $2,660–$3,290
Triple-occupancy room $2,000–$2,430
Quadruple-occupancy room $2,280
